[Claims for Utility Model Registration] (1) A flexible core material made of a plurality of metal thin tubes bundled together is connected to a horn of an ultrasonic vibration source, and a flexible core material is provided around the flexible core material except for the tip. An ultrasonic generation and transmission device characterized by being covered with a tube made of heat-resistant resin. (2) The ultrasonic generation and transmission device according to claim 1, wherein the heat-resistant resin is a polyimide resin. (3) The ultrasonic generation and transmission device according to claim 1, wherein the ultrasonic vibration source has a through hole communicating with the metal capillary.
